Is it better to use powder or liquid laundry detergent? liquid detergent depends on what you’re looking for. For instance, powder is cheap, lasts a long time, produces less waste, and is great for heavily soiled clothes. Liquid detergents, on the other hand, work better in cold water, are easier to measure, and can be used as spot treatments or when hand-washing clothes.

Is powder or liquid detergent better for smell?

Liquid detergents are more prone to leaving a film or residue on the garment, essentially trapping odor-causing bacteria and body oils in the nooks of the fabric. Powder detergents also inherently have a more effective cleaning action without being too harsh.

Why don’t my clothes smell like detergent?

Wrong Amount of Detergent

If you use too much or too little detergent, your clothes won’t smell clean. Too much detergent creates an opportunity for dirt and mold to stick to the fabric and cause an odor. Too little detergent doesn’t adequately clean the dirt off the fabrics.

Why does my washing not smell of fabric conditioner?

The laundry isn’t softened and doesn’t have the normal fabric softener smell. This can be because it’s being taken into the machine too soon – often during the early rinses – and is therefore rinsed away from the laundry.

Can too much detergent make clothes smell?

Too Much Detergent Will Cause Your Clothes to Smell Bad. As it turns out, too much detergent can actually make your clothes smell bad. Why? It allows the fabric to hold onto the dirt and bacteria that you’re trying to wash off.

What is best to clean washing machine?

Measure out two cups of distilled white vinegar and pour it directly into your washing machine’s detergent dispenser. Set the washer to run on its longest cycle with the hottest water. Sprinkle half a cup of baking soda directly into the drum of the washing machine and run it on the same settings (highest and hottest).

Why do my clothes smell like wet dog after drying?

This often happens when there is a buildup of detergent in the clothes, meaning too much has been used over the course of time. Here’s what we do when your clothes and linens get a “wet dog” smell: run an extra rinse after washing and smell them again.
